Meaning & origin

Lashonda first appeared on the American naming landscape in 1964, riding the wave of creative La- prefixed names that defined an era. Its peak came in 1976, capturing the stylistic spirit of the time. Since 1985, usage has fallen off steadily, and by 2025 it no longer registers in the national rankings. While its etymology is purely modern and constructed, the name carries the cultural resonance of the African American community's distinctive naming traditions from the latter half of the 20th century. The prefix La- was a fashionable element, and Lashonda stands alongside similar coinages as a testament to the creativity of that period.

Lashonda is a modern invented name that emerged in the United States during the mid-20th century. It follows the then-fashionable pattern of prefixing La- to an existing name or sound, reminiscent of other creations like LaToya and LaTasha. The name first appeared in Social Security records in 1964 and saw a peak in usage in 1976, reflecting the era's trend of distinctive, melodic names starting with La-.

What does the name Lashonda mean?
Lashonda is a modern invented name with no traditional meaning. It was likely created by combining the prefix La- (a popular element in African American naming in the 1970s) with the name Shauna or the phonetic pattern of Shonda.
How popular is the name Lashonda today?
Lashonda peaked in popularity in 1976 and has since declined. It has not ranked among the top 1000 names in the United States in recent years, and the latest data from 2025 shows no rank, indicating it is very rarely used.
